Two things can be true. He played poorly for the better half of two seasons in 2020 and 2021. He was not making the negative plays that Milano was. Almost everyone on here agreed that picking up his extension was the right thing to do as did I. Most on here wanted to see more explosive plays and more game changing plays. He's had more of those this year but still not as many as Milano. The issue was and still is how much do you pay him. He will want to be top 3 if not highest paid MLB in the league. If he continues to play at this level the rest of the season Beane should pay him. The cap will go up. Oliver and Davis are not due for more money yet, though dais may ask for a contract extension/pay raise. Signing Edmunds means you probably lose Poyer and/or Hyde. Maybe not if you do some contract work with Allen and Miller. If I'm Beane I pay him because they need the draft pick to add to the OL and WR group and address the safety position. The opportunity cost of losing him is too great at this point.
